The Celestial Dance: Understanding the Shortest Day of the Year
The shortest day of the year, universally recognized as the Winter Solstice, is far more than just a date on the calendar; it's a profound astronomical event that signals the official start of winter in a given hemisphere. This particular day occurs when one of Earth's poles has its maximum tilt away from the Sun, resulting in the fewest hours of daylight and, consequently, the longest night of the year. For those of us in the Northern Hemisphere, this usually falls around December 21st or 22nd, while our friends in the Southern Hemisphere experience their shortest day around June 20th or 21st. It’s a beautiful testament to the precision of our planet's orbit and axial tilt, a constant dance that dictates the rhythm of our seasons. Without this tilt, Earth wouldn't have distinct seasons at all, and every day would be roughly the same length, which, while predictable, would certainly make for a less dynamic and less interesting planet! The Earth's axis is tilted at approximately 23.5 degrees relative to its orbital plane around the Sun. This tilt means that as Earth revolves, different parts of the planet receive more direct sunlight at different times of the year. During the winter solstice, the hemisphere experiencing it is tilted furthest away from the Sun, causing the Sun's path across the sky to be at its lowest point. This low arc results in shorter days because the Sun spends less time above the horizon. It's important to remember that the shortest day doesn't mean the day with the earliest sunset; sometimes the earliest sunset actually occurs a few weeks before the solstice, due to a combination of the Earth's elliptical orbit and its axial tilt. However, the amount of total daylight is indeed at its minimum on the solstice itself. Ancient Whispers and Modern Echoes: Celebrating the Winter Solstice
From the dawn of civilization, the shortest day of the year has been a monumental occasion, deeply ingrained in the spiritual and cultural fabric of countless societies. It represented a critical turning point—a time of fear, hope, and often, profound celebration. Ancient civilizations meticulously tracked the Sun's movement, and the Winter Solstice became a cornerstone for their calendars, agricultural practices, and religious ceremonies. Sites like Stonehenge in England and Newgrange in Ireland are incredible testaments to this ancient reverence, precisely aligned to capture the first rays of the solstice sunrise, demonstrating an advanced understanding of astronomy that still astounds us today. These monumental structures served as sacred spaces where communities would gather to observe the rebirth of the sun, performing rituals to ensure its return and the eventual flourishing of spring. For many, it symbolized the triumph of light over darkness, a promise of renewal even in the deepest chill of winter. In the Roman Empire, the festival of Saturnalia was a vibrant, week-long celebration leading up to the solstice, marked by feasting, gift-giving, and a temporary inversion of social roles. Slaves were served by their masters, and general revelry filled the streets, emphasizing themes of liberation and abundance. Across Northern Europe, the Germanic peoples celebrated Yule, a festival that also involved feasting, bonfires, and evergreen decorations, elements of which have seamlessly woven themselves into modern Christmas traditions. In East Asia, the Dongzhi Festival still honors the shortest day, celebrating family reunions with special foods like tangyuan (sweet glutinous rice balls), symbolizing unity and prosperity. Even today, echoes of these ancient traditions persist, influencing how we observe the holiday season. The act of decorating homes with evergreen trees, lighting candles, and gathering with loved ones during winter can be traced back to these profound ancient connections to the solstice. Thriving Through the Darkness: Wellness Tips for the Shortest Day
While the shortest day of the year is a fascinating astronomical event, the reduced daylight hours can also have a noticeable impact on our well-being, both physically and mentally. Many people experience a shift in their mood and energy levels as the days grow shorter, a phenomenon often referred to as the 'winter blues,' and for some, it can be a more severe condition known as Seasonal Affective Disorder (SAD). But fear not! There are plenty of proactive and enjoyable ways to embrace the season and boost your mood, even when the sun seems to be taking an extended nap. One of the most critical strategies is to maximize your exposure to natural light whenever possible. Even on cloudy days, getting outside for a brisk walk can make a huge difference. Try to schedule outdoor activities, even short ones, during the brightest part of the day. If natural light is genuinely scarce, a light therapy lamp, also known as a SAD lamp, can be a fantastic investment. These lamps mimic natural sunlight and can help regulate your circadian rhythm, improving mood and energy levels. Just 20-30 minutes of exposure in the morning can work wonders. Nutrition also plays a significant role during these darker days. Focus on a diet rich in warm, comforting, and nutrient-dense foods. Think hearty soups, stews, and plenty of fruits and vegetables. Foods high in Vitamin D, like fatty fish, fortified cereals, and eggs, are particularly important, as our natural production of this 'sunshine vitamin' decreases without adequate sun exposure. Consider taking a Vitamin D supplement, especially if you live in a region with long, dark winters. Don't forget the power of movement! While it might be tempting to hibernate, regular physical activity is a powerful antidote to low energy and mood. Whether it's yoga, dancing, a gym workout, or simply stretching at home, getting your blood flowing releases endorphins that naturally lift your spirits. Finally, prioritize self-care and connection. Spend quality time with loved ones, engage in hobbies that bring you joy, practice mindfulness or meditation, and ensure you're getting enough restorative sleep. Creating a cozy, warm, and inviting home environment can also make a huge difference, transforming your living space into a sanctuary from the cold and dark. The Promise of Light: Journeying Beyond the Shortest Day
After the shortest day of the year has passed, a subtle yet profound shift begins, offering a glimmer of hope and a promise of brighter times ahead. This pivotal moment, the Winter Solstice, isn't merely the darkest point; it's the turning point, marking the slow but steady return of the sun's dominance in the sky. While you might not notice the change immediately, each subsequent day, minute by minute, will gradually gain a little more daylight. It’s a beautifully consistent astronomical phenomenon that assures us that winter, while perhaps long and challenging, is not endless. The Earth continues its incredible journey around the Sun, and as it moves further along its elliptical orbit, the Northern Hemisphere (after its Winter Solstice) begins to tilt back towards the Sun. This gradual shift means that the Sun's path across the sky begins to rise higher, leading to longer periods of daylight and more direct sunlight. This journey towards increased light is punctuated by other significant celestial events. The Spring Equinox, occurring around March 20th, marks the point where day and night are almost equal in length, signaling the official start of spring. It's a noticeable milestone where the days feel significantly longer, and the warmth of the sun becomes more palpable, coaxing new life from the Earth. The culmination of this journey is the Summer Solstice, typically around June 20th, which is the exact opposite of the winter solstice. On this day, the hemisphere experiences its maximum tilt towards the Sun, resulting in the longest day of the year and the shortest night.
